Zazen Boutique Resort sits directly on the beach at Bo Put on Koh Samui's quieter north shore, combining a lush tropical garden setting with stylish accommodation, a spa, outdoor pool, restaurant, and beach bar all in one property. The resort draws visitors not only as a place to stay but also as a dining and spa destination in its own right, with guests frequently noting the beautifully maintained gardens and the sense of a private, exclusive beachfront atmosphere.
The restaurant and beach bar are a highlight, serving food that visitors describe as good quality within an impressive garden setting. The spa receives consistent praise for professional therapists and a genuinely relaxing atmosphere. As a boutique property, the resort places emphasis on detail and presentation throughout, from the entrance gardens to the guest experience — though some visitors note that the overall pricing sits at the higher end and should be factored into expectations before booking.
Those considering a visit should be aware that Zazen works well as both an overnight stay and a standalone dining or spa visit, making it a flexible option depending on budget. Booking accommodation or spa treatments in advance is advisable, particularly during Koh Samui's peak season between December and April. The resort's website at samuizazen.com carries current menu, spa, and room information.

Getting there
Koh Samui Airport (USM) has direct flights from Bangkok and regional hubs (Bangkok Airways monopoly). The ferry from Surat Thani takes ~1.5 hrs and it's cheaper.

Tips for Visiting Hotels & Resorts
Book Shoulder Season
May–June and September–October offer dramatic discounts (30–50% off peak rates) with fewer crowds. Weather is mixed but rarely a washout — afternoon showers clear quickly.
Compare OTAs and Direct Rates
Always check the hotel's own website after finding a rate on Agoda or Booking.com. Many Thai properties offer a best-rate guarantee or throw in perks like free breakfast when you book direct.
Pool Villa Doesn't Mean Expensive
Private pool villas in Krabi, Hua Hin, and Chiang Mai start around 2,500–4,000 THB/night — a fraction of Bali or Maldives prices. Search specifically for 'pool villa' to surface hidden gems.
